The Shawnee Pottery Company was incorporated in Delaware on December 9th, 1936. The first line, WHITE CORN KING was designed with white kernels and dark green husks and produced from 1941 - 1946. The Shawnee Indians were well known for their use of the indigenous red clay to produce pottery, and the Shawnee Pottery Company adopted the name of this tribe and an arrowhead as its symbol.
